Transaction 95590c6ee7ba8280a8a2487160e783c2f50266a23ee30fb3f0215d04192e53ae
1 Input
1 Output
-
95590c6ee7ba8280a8a2487160e783c2f50266a23ee30fb3f0215d04192e53ae:0
- value
- 431328
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9f6091c6796d3d8411b265fb803329bd4c158ff7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1FXi8GFhprAr7kqfwgtTQgiZC2JJZYUNFU